the UnitOfWorkInstance keeps a stack of instances in a ThreadLocal but it does
not check what Thread is starting and later closing the UoW. If the Threads are
different, then you end up with a real naste memory leak as the UoW never gets
removed from the stack and holds all caches entity states and whatever forever.
Am I right or do I miss something? If right, then is there any spec about proper
thread to UoW relation?
